Tara Bosch, the innovative founder of SmartSweets, transformed her passion for candy into a $360 million venture at just 21. She shares her inspiring journey from a college dropout living in her grandmother's basement to securing partnerships with major retailers. Tara discusses the challenges of creating low-sugar alternatives, her battles with self-doubt, and the pivotal moment she appeared on Shark Tank. With a focus on health-conscious consumers, she reflects on the emotional ties to candy and her incredible growth amidst personal and professional hurdles.

Early Work Ethic
- Tara Bosch worked at McDonald's at 13 to support her mom after her parents' divorce.
- Inspired by shows like Shark Tank, she developed entrepreneurial aspirations despite feeling like a misfit.
Healthier Perspective on Food
- Tara's boss at a supplement store showed her a healthier perspective on food.
- This, coupled with her grandmother's regrets about sugar consumption, sparked Tara's interest in healthier candy.
Grandma's Regret
- Tara's grandmother regretted her high sugar intake, impacting her mobility and self-esteem.
- This conversation profoundly impacted Tara, making her aware of excess sugar's negative consequences.
